Why do ice dams cause catastrophic indoor flooding? When heat escapes into your attic, it warms the upper roof deck and melts the bottom layer of snow. That meltwater trickles down until it reaches the unheated roof eaves, where it refreezes into a solid block of ice.

As more water pools behind this frozen wall, it has nowhere to go. It backs up under the shingles, penetrates the subroofing, and soaks ceiling drywall, insulation, and wall cavities. Within 24 to 48 hours, this leads to structural rot, toxic mold growth, and ruined hardwood floors.

Signs You Need Immediate Emergency Steam Relief:

  • Water dripping from ceiling light fixtures, window frames, or drywall seams
  • Gutters sagging or pulling away from the fascia board under massive ice weight
  • Massive, thick icicles growing behind the gutter trough instead of over the front
  • Ice buildup creeping more than 2 to 3 feet up the roof slope from the eave edge

Even after melting the upper ice dam ridge, your roof isn't safe if the gutter trough and vertical downspouts remain frozen solid. Any new snowmelt that drains down will immediately refreeze on top of the gutter, creating new ice dams within days.

We insert our steam nozzles directly into frozen downspout elbows and run hot steam through the entire length of the vertical pipe. We melt clear channels through the gutter trough so that winter thaw cycles can drain safely away from your foundation and walkways.

Snow is the fuel that feeds every ice dam in Minnesota. By removing heavy snow accumulations from the bottom 4 to 6 feet of your roof slope after major winter blizzards, you strip away the insulating blanket and stop ice dams before they start.

Our technicians use commercial wheeled roof snow rakes with non-abrasive poly blades that glide over shingle granules without scraping. For persistent problem areas like north-facing valleys and shaded eaves, we also install commercial-grade self-regulating de-icing heat cables that maintain open drainage pathways automatically all winter.

Why Low-Pressure Steam Is the Only Safe Method

Not all ice dam removal methods are created equal. Discover why major roofing manufacturers recommend only pure low-pressure steam and forbid high-pressure washers or physical impact.

Feature / Factor ⭐ Panda Gutters (Pure Steam) Pressure Washers (Modified) Hammers, Axes & Picks Chemical Salt Pucks
Operating Temperature 🔥 290°F+ (True Steam Vapor) 120°F – 160°F (Hot Water) N/A (Cold Mechanical) Chemical Reaction Only
Operating Pressure ✔ 100 – 200 PSI (Gentle) ❌ 1,500 – 3,500 PSI (Destructive) ❌ Severe Impact Force N/A
Asphalt Shingle Protection ✔ 100% Safe (No granule loss) ❌ Strips protective granules ❌ Cracks & tears cold shingles ⚠️ Can discolor & degrade asphalt
Roofing Warranty Status ✔ Keeps Manufacturer Warranty Intact ❌ Voids Shingle Warranties ❌ Voids Shingle Warranties ⚠️ May void valley warranties
Gutter & Downspout Safety ✔ Completely safe for aluminum & copper ⚠️ Can dent thin aluminum ❌ Punches holes & twists brackets ❌ Corrosive runoff kills plants & pits metal
Speed & Effectiveness ✔ Fast, clean cuts through solid ice ⚠️ Slow, creates excess refreezing water ❌ Extremely slow & dangerous ❌ Takes days; ineffective on thick dams

How does steam ice dam removal work and why is it the safest method?

Our commercial steamers heat water past 290°F into high-temperature, low-pressure steam vapor (100–200 PSI). The steam cleanly cuts through dense ice like a warm knife through butter without using destructive high pressure, hammers, or axes. This guarantees your asphalt shingles, granules, and roof warranties remain 100% intact.

Why are pressure washers and hammers dangerous for ice dam removal?

Pressure washers operate at 1,500 to 3,500+ PSI. Even with hot water, that extreme velocity blasts off the ceramic granules that protect your shingles from UV rays and can inject gallons of water directly underneath the roof decking. Hammers and chisels fracture cold, brittle shingles and puncture gutters. Only genuine low-pressure steam melts ice gently with zero physical force.

How can I prevent ice dams from coming back in future winters?

Preventing ice dams requires a combination of roof snow clearing after major blizzards, installing professional self-regulating de-icing heat cables along eaves and valleys, ensuring proper attic insulation and ventilation, and keeping gutters clean with micro-mesh guards.
